Warsaw Equality Parade 2025: Thousands March for LGBT+ Rights in Poland Thousands participated in the annual Equality Parade in Warsaw, Poland, on June 14, 2025, advocating for the rights of the LGBT+ community. The event, held since 2001, has become a powerful symbol of resistance against discrimination and a call for legal recognition of same-sex relationships. This year's slogan, "Love is the answer," resonated with participants who expressed frustration with Poland's current legal landscape, which doesn't allow same-sex marriage or registered partnerships. "We're here to show that love and equality are not just ideals, but fundamental human rights," said one participant, holding a rainbow flag. Another participant, carrying a sign that read "Equal Rights Now," added, "We won't stop until we achieve full equality under the law." The parade also served as a platform for various NGOs working on human rights, gender equality, animal rights, and environmental protection. The large turnout underscores the growing support for the LGBT+ community in Poland, despite ongoing challenges. The event concluded with a message of hope and determination to continue the fight for equality.
